pygmt.Figure.text¶
- 
Figure.text(textfiles=None, x=None, y=None, position=None, text=None, angle=None, font=None, justify=None, **kwargs)¶
- Plot or typeset text strings of variable size, font type, and orientation. - Must provide at least one of the following combinations as input: - textfiles
- x/- y, and- text
- positionand- text

 - Parameters
- textfiles (str or list) – A text data file name, or a list of filenames containing 1 or more records with (x, y[, angle, font, justify], text). 
- x/y (float or 1d arrays) – The x and y coordinates, or an array of x and y coordinates to plot the text 
- position (str) – - Sets reference point on the map for the text by using x,y coordinates extracted from - regioninstead of providing them through- x/- y. Specify with a two letter (order independent) code, chosen from:- Horizontal: L(eft), C(entre), R(ight) 
- Vertical: T(op), M(iddle), B(ottom) 
 - For example, - position="TL"plots the text at the Upper Left corner of the map.
- text (str or 1d array) – The text string, or an array of strings to plot on the figure 
- angle (int, float, str or bool) – Set the angle measured in degrees counter-clockwise from horizontal (e.g. 30 sets the text at 30 degrees). If no angle is explicitly given (i.e. - angle=True) then the input to- textfilesmust have this as a column.
- font (str or bool) – Set the font specification with format size,font,color where size is text size in points, font is the font to use, and color sets the font color. For example, - font="12p,Helvetica-Bold,red"selects a 12p, red, Helvetica-Bold font. If no font info is explicitly given (i.e.- font=True), then the input to- textfilesmust have this information in one of its columns.
- justify (str or bool) – Set the alignment which refers to the part of the text string that will be mapped onto the (x,y) point. Choose a 2 character combination of L, C, R (for left, center, or right) and T, M, B for top, middle, or bottom. E.g., BL for lower left. If no justification is explicitly given (i.e. - justify=True), then the input to- textfilesmust have this as a column.
- projection (str) – Required if this is the first plot command. projcode[projparams/]width. Select map projection. 
- region (str or list) – Required if this is the first plot command. xmin/xmax/ymin/ymax[+r][+uunit]. Specify the region of interest. 
- clearance (str) – [dx/dy][+to|O|c|C]. Adjust the clearance between the text and the surrounding box [Default is 15% of the font size]. Only used if - penor- fillare specified. Append the unit you want (c for cm, i for inch, or p for point; if not given we consult PROJ_LENGTH_UNIT) or % for a percentage of the font size. Optionally, use modifier +t to set the shape of the textbox when using- filland/or- pen. Append lower case o to get a straight rectangle [Default is o]. Append upper case O to get a rounded rectangle. In paragraph mode (paragraph) you can also append lower case c to get a concave rectangle or append upper case C to get a convex rectangle.
- fill (str) – Sets the shade or color used for filling the text box [Default is no fill]. 
- offset (str) – [j|J]dx[/dy][+v[pen]]. Offsets the text from the projected (x,y) point by dx,dy [0/0]. If dy is not specified then it is set equal to dx. Use j to offset the text away from the point instead (i.e., the text justification will determine the direction of the shift). Using J will shorten diagonal offsets at corners by sqrt(2). Optionally, append +v which will draw a line from the original point to the shifted point; append a pen to change the attributes for this line. 
- pen (str) – Sets the pen used to draw a rectangle around the text string (see - clearance) [Default is width = default, color = black, style = solid].
- no_clip (bool) – Do NOT clip text at map boundaries [Default is will clip]. 
- Select verbosity level [Default is w], which modulates the messages written to stderr. Choose among 7 levels of verbosity: - q - Quiet, not even fatal error messages are produced 
- e - Error messages only 
- w - Warnings [Default] 
- t - Timings (report runtimes for time-intensive algorthms); 
- i - Informational messages (same as - verbose=True)
- c - Compatibility warnings 
- d - Debugging messages 
 
- xshift (str) – [a|c|f|r][xshift]. Shift plot origin in x-direction. 
- yshift (str) – [a|c|f|r][yshift]. Shift plot origin in y-direction. Full documentation is at https://docs.generic-mapping-tools.org/latest/gmt.html#xy-full. 
- panel (bool or int or list) – [row,col|index]. Selects a specific subplot panel. Only allowed when in subplot mode. Use - panel=Trueto advance to the next panel in the selected order. Instead of row,col you may also give a scalar value index which depends on the order you set via- autolabelwhen the subplot was defined. Note: row, col, and index all start at 0.
- perspective (list or str) – [x|y|z]azim[/elev[/zlevel]][+wlon0/lat0[/z0]][+vx0/y0]. Select perspective view and set the azimuth and elevation angle of the viewpoint. Default is [180, 90]. Full documentation is at https://docs.generic-mapping-tools.org/latest/gmt.html#perspective-full. 
- transparency (int or float) – Set transparency level, in [0-100] percent range. Default is 0, i.e., opaque. Only visible when PDF or raster format output is selected. Only the PNG format selection adds a transparency layer in the image (for further processing).
